Mary’s father, James V, King of Scotland died on 14 December 1542 following the Battle of Solway Moss. Just 6 days before, his wife Mary of Guise had given birth to a baby girl, named Mary, at Linlithgow Palace. On his death, the baby Mary became Queen of Scotland.
